German

Etymology

From Pepton (peptone) (from Ancient Greek πεπτός (peptós, cooked)) + -id.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ˌpɛpˈtiːt/
  • Audio (Germany (Berlin)):(file)
  • Hyphenation: Pep‧tid

Noun

Peptid n (strong, genitive Peptids, plural Peptide)

  1. (organic chemistry) peptide
